Circus and Physical Theatre (CaPT) Advisory Group EOIs

The CaPT Advisory Group meets online four times per year.

It has two key aims:

1. To maintain strong engagement and information exchange between TNA and the CaPT sector.
2. To advise TNA on CaPT sector issues and opportunities that will inform the development of future CaPT advocacy activities.

TNA is seeking people who can contribute:

– Their ideas and energy to advocacy
– Knowledge and networking in the sector
– Local, regional, national and international perspectives

TNA will appoint up to 5 people with significant and diverse experience within the CaPT sector who are committed to fulfilling the aims of the CaPT Advisory Group, have strong ongoing links to the wider CaPT community, and can bring their knowledge and connections to strengthen the sector.

To improve equity in sector representation, TNA pays unsalaried indies an annual honorarium to be on the Advisory.

Being a CaPT Advisory Group member involves some expectations and commitments.

Members of the CaPT Advisory Group must be able to commit to:

– Up to four 1.5 hour Advisory Group meetings per year, online
– Between meetings, you will need to be available to consult with TNA, connect and reach out to sector colleagues.
– A willingness to represent TNA when appropriate
– Being prepared to engage and respond in the CaPT Advisory WhatsApp group

The two meeting dates for 2026 have been set:

Thursday, 24 September, 11.30am - 1pm (Eastern Time)
Thursday, 10 December, 11.30am - 1pm (Eastern Time)
